Two vectors A and B have equal magnitudes. The magnitude of A+B is ' n ' times the magnitude of A-B . The angle between A and B is:

Step-by-step explanation

Given: A+B=nA-B, so, the magnitudes of this will be given as,

A2+B2+2ABcosθ=nA2+B2-2ABcosθ;where θ is the angle between A and B.

Also, A=B,

2A2+2A2cosθ=n2A2-2A2cosθ

Squaring both sides:

2A21+cosθ=n22A21-cosθ

cosθ=n2-1n2+1

i.e., θ=cos-1n2-1n2+1
